The detector window has to fulfill two functins:
Define the spectral sensitiveness of the pyroelectric chip according to the purpose of the application from UV to Far IR
Reliable hermetic seal of the optical interface between detector and environment

The catalog of window & filter for pyroelectric detectors
|
Window / Filter Description |
Band Pass Wavelength |
Typical peak Transmission |
Typical Average Transmission |
Standard thickness |
|
Sapphire |
0.3 - 7.0 μm |
90% |
85% |
0.5 mm |
|
Polycrystalline Spinel? |
0.3 - 6.0 μm |
85% |
85% |
0.5 mm |
|
Polycrystalline MgF2 |
0. 7 - 9.0 μm |
85% |
85% |
0.6 mm |
|
BaF2 (Barium Fluoride) |
0. 2 -17.5μ m |
91% |
91% |
0.6 mm |
|
CaF2 (Calcium Fluoride) |
0.2-12.5 μm |
90% |
90% |
0.4 mm |
|
UV Quartz glass |
0.15 - 2.6 μm 2.75 - 4.8 μ m |
85% |
70% |
0.5 mm |
|
ZnSe (Zinc Selenide) |
0. 58 - 22μ m |
70% |
68% |
1.0 mm |
|
ZnS? (Zinc Sulfide) |
1.0 -15 μm |
75% |
68% |
1.0 mm |
|
KBr (Potassium Bromide, protected) |
0.2 - 30 μm |
90% |
90% |
0.8 mm |
|
CsI (Cesium iodide, protected) |
0.3 - 50μ m |
80% |
80% |
0.8 mm |
|
Uncoated Ge |
1.8 - 30μ m |
45% |
45% |
1.0 mm |
|
8-14 | M Ge (DLC protected) |
8 -14 μm |
92% |
75% |
1.0 mm |
|
8-14 | M ZnSe (DLC protected) |
8 -14 μm |
95% |
90% |
1.0 mm |
|
3-12 | M ZnSe |
3 -12 μm |
92% |
90% |
1.0 mm |
|
5-20 | M ZnSe |
5 -20 μm |
90% |
80% |
1.0 mm |
